# Inventory Write-Down — Q4 (Managers Only)

Heads up, finance folks: we're writing down about 40% of the remaining Fernlow connector stock at the Bexley warehouse. Demand never recovered after the Tarn series launch, and storage costs keep climbing. Devi Kohl will book the adjustment this close. Questions go to her team first. One sensitive point follows for managers only.

board note of tawip-fajop: Lamwynix Holdings is in early talks to buy Tammirax Works for about $473.8 million. The Istax launch date is November 23, and nothing goes to the press before then. Legal wants the Aldielek Partners term sheet countersigned before May 19.

Vendor note — Cresthaven Auth

Heads up: Cresthaven's SDK has a session-token refresh bug — tokens expire mid-request under load, causing sporadic 401s in Bellamy staging. They've acknowledged it and promised a patch build this week, so hold the release until we confirm. If you want the ticket status or their patch ETA directly, email their support lead.

alerts address for tahaf-hawep: frawyn@tolvaqlabs.corp

Audit item 14 — SDK parity check. Confirm that the Brindlewood JavaScript SDK and the Brindlewood Python SDK expose identical surface for webhook verification, retry policy configuration, and batch uploads. Plugin authors should note that streaming helpers remain JavaScript-only until the parity review closes. Any gaps found must be logged in the parity tracker. Sign-off on this item rests with the owner named below.

approver of fafof-yajep = Jordor Fenath

**Ticket: Drift detected on Pellcrest autoscaler**

During the quarterly audit we found the queue-depth autoscaler on the Marrowline ingest tier running values that diverge from the approved baseline committed in the Harkow repo. The scale-up threshold and cooldown were changed manually in June without review. Please assess exposure before we reconcile. The live values observed on the node are listed below.

deployment values, tajeg-yahaf:
[lamvan]
team = kelmir
access_code = ac_205d2b
host = lamvan.olvarqstack.corp
port = 9200
owner = fraion.giliel
peer = rusath.kelvinet.internal